Instrumental in the Black Hawks' 1960-61 Stanley Cup season were Glenn Hall and Pierre Pilote, with each signing their respective '57-58 Topps rookie cards here and adding their (same) "75" Hall of Fame induction year. Beauty penmanship is to report, with the Hall card affected by warping/waves and minor color loss, while the Pilote entry is off-centered but otherwise EX-MT. A Bill Gadsby '51-52 Parkhurst rookie had previously been graded EX-MT 6, with the PSA label to be included, while Fred Hucul (EX-MT) and Bep Guidolin (EX) are also attractive '51-52 Parkies. The Hucul is also autographed on the back and dated "Dec 16 2008." Completing are sharp (EX-MT to NM) signed '52-53 rookie cards of Pete Conacher and Enio Sclisizzi, also with first-rate autographs. It should be noted that the Conacher RC measures markedly narrower than the Sclisizzi rookie, with the Conacher and Hall cards accompanied by Certificates of Authenticity from A.J. Sports World, while Hammertime Sports Card autograph tickets are with the Pilote and Gadsby cards.
